DeepIntent Expands its Healthcare Division with Key New Hires

Sales and tech teams are bolstered with executives from Time, Inc. and Publicis Media

DeepIntent, the moment-based marketing technology company, continues to expand its New York City headquarters with the expansion of its Healthcare Division. The company has appointed two new executive hires, Chris Colella and Trent Emanuel, to the teams responsible for sales and technology.

Colella joins the DeepIntent team as Senior Sales Director. In this role, he will report directly to Tony Sherry, vice president of agency partnerships at DeepIntent, and work closely with agencies and healthcare marketers helping them address their digital marketing needs. Previously, Colella held the title of Digital Account Director at Time Inc., focusing on the healthcare industry. In this position, he drove significant ROI for his healthcare clients. He has held other notable positions in the healthcare field at Merkle, Epsilon and 4INFO. He began his healthcare career at Quality Health, overseeing several HCP and DTC advertising campaigns.

“Chris brings a deep knowledge of the pharmaceutical industry and extensive experience working with top pharma and healthcare brands,” said Sherry, “He will be an immediate asset for the DeepIntent team, as we continue to work with advertisers in designing programs that maximize ROI.”

Emanuel joins as Senior Programmatic Strategist, where he will oversee account management, product development and revenue growth. Most recently, he served as a Solutions Consultant at Publicis Media, where he was responsible for strengthening healthcare clients’ use of first party data and constructing DMP strategies. He has also held senior positions at Amnet Group US. Emanuel reports directly to Chris Paquette, CEO and Co-Founder of DeepIntent.

“We are thrilled to be building out our Healthcare Division, as we continue to offer best-in-class solutions to healthcare brands,” said Paquette, “Trent is a programmatic expert who brings extensive knowledge and valuable insights to our growing team at DeepIntent.”

DeepIntent anticipates continued growth in 2018, with additional employees joining across the healthcare, engineering and data science teams.
